I was thinking about tossing out various crazy premises for stories or other short-ish writing, and then seeing what people might be able to come up with - sort of an ongoing challenge to keep those of us interested in writing to do so on a regular basis. The overall setup would be as follows:

1) I or someone else posts a premise/concept for a story or short work.

2) People decide if they want to write something for it and commit a yay/nay on thread.

3) Everyone has 2 weeks from the first posting to write something and post it on thread. (people late to sign up have less time, but that's no big deal - pressure deadlines can be fun!)

4) After 2 weeks are up, constructively discuss each other's work.

Who would be up for something like this? Technically, I think anyone should be able post a concept for people to tackle, not just me, but I'd be happy to do the first couple to get the ball rolling.
